Immobiliser system

The immobiliser system on Renault cars is a security feature that deters thieves from opening your car. The system utilizes a transponder inside the key to send an unique signal that is only recognized by the computer in your car. If the signal isn't compatible, it will shut down the starter motor, preventing the engine from beginning. This technology is common to all modern Renault cars, but older models might have a basic version of it.

An immobiliser on your vehicle is a must. It also can help you save money on insurance. These electronic devices are created to stop thieves from starting your vehicle. They can be used in conjunction with other security measures like a steering lock. In the event of theft, these devices will disable the ignition coil, fuel pump, and injectors, which will stop your car from running. In addition to being a great deterrent, an immobiliser can help you get your car back quicker in the event of a burglary.

Key cards

The hands-free card is not just a simple plastic case. It is equipped with a sophisticated electronic core which constantly 'communicates with' the vehicle to which it is connected. The car is able to read the card through receiver-transmitters placed throughout the interior of its bodywork, and it only unlocks when the card approaches it and locks automatically when it is taken away.

This innovative solution, which was initially created by Renault in the early 1990s and still used today in their cars, has a remarkable story of innovation. The story began with the Laguna II. This car was meant to represent the lifestyle that renault clio spare key was hoping to achieve.

But the designers weren't quite satisfied. They wanted to add some more innovative features. That's why they came up with the idea of contactless cards. The card could be a key that could unlock the car when pressed against the door handle.

Key fobs

Key fobs are fitted with an inductor/coil, which communicates with the coil that surrounds the key lock. The car is aware of this communication and knows the unique ID chip mounted on the key to allow it to operate the cars security system. If you've got a replacement fob, it will need to be programmed to your Clio (usually after battery replacement, etc.) by locksmiths using diagnostic equipment such as AVDI or PROTAG & correct software - to ensure that it is fully functional.
